Re: Official 2009 Japan U-17 Thread Japan squad announced for FIFA U-17 World Cup Squad: Goalkeepers Jun Kamita (Vissel Kobe youth), Koki Matsuzawa (Ryutsu Keizai University Kashiwa High School), Yasuhiro Watanabe (Albirex Niigata youth) Defenders Ryuki Nakajima (Aomori Yamada High School), Tatsuya Uchida (Gamba Osaka youth), Takuya Okamoto (Urawa Reds youth), Yuma Hiroki (FC Tokyo U-18), Ryosuke Tada (Cerezo Osaka U-18), Koji Takano (Tokyo Verdy youth), Ken Matsubara (Oita Trinita U-18) Midfielders Keisuke Kanda (Kashima Antlers youth), Gaku Shibasaki (Aomori Yamada High School), Keijiro Ogawa (Vissel Kobe youth), Shuto Kojima (Maebashi Ikuei High School), Yoshiaki Takagi (Tokyo Verdy youth), Yuki Horigome (Ventforet Kofu youth), Shuto Kohno (JFA Academy Fukushima) Forwards Takashi Usami (Gamba Osaka), Takumi Miyayoshi (Kyoto Sanga FC), Kenyu Sugimoto (Cerezo Osaka U-18), Ryo Miyaichi (Chukyo University Chukyo High School)
